CARDENAS, Jaime. El proceso electoral de 2006 y las reformas electorales necesarias. Cuest. Const. [online]. 2007, n.16, pp.43-69. ISSN 1405-9193.
This paper discusses the salient events surrounding the 2006 Electoral Process in Mexico and some previous developments such as the integration of the current General Council of the Federal Electoral Institute (IFE). The author considers that the presidential election should have been annulled because it did not comply with the principles of constitutional freedom and authenticity, and argues that electoral authorities did not fulfill the democratic expectations of Mexican citizens. In view of the flaws of the electoral process, the author proposes reforms to the Mexican electoral framework and outlines a new profile for electoral civil servants. The author concludes by maintaining that the transition to democracy in Mexico has not ended, because changes in the rules of the political game have focused on electoral rather than institutional issues.
